Reduced Condensation

Double glazing is an improvement over windows that were installed in homes over a decade ago, but many still have condensation on their windows. It can be annoying having to wipe your windows and it can also cause black mould spores that are harmful to health. There are options to stop condensation and cut down on the need to wipe. You can use extractor fans, dehumidifiers and trickle vents to stop the accumulation of water around your windows.

Surface condensation is more likely to occur inside your double glazing during cold weather, when the indoor is cooler and drier than the outdoor air. This is a normal phenomenon that occurs when water vapour that is emitted from your home (from dogs, humans, cats, and guinea-pigs) gets into contact with the cold glass. This causes the condensation to appear as small droplets and then evaporates when it comes in contact with warmer air. Double glazing reduces the likelihood of condensation forming because it is a much more efficient insulator than windows with a single glass.

double glazing east london glazing's insulating properties are enhanced by the gap that is created between the two panes which makes it difficult for heat to move through. Double glazing also has a layer of inert gas which improves its energy efficiency and keeps your home warmer.

If you see condensation outside your window, it's not something to worry about. It's a sign that your windows are doing their job and keeping your house warm and well-insulated. If you notice condensation between the window panes it could be an indication of a leaky seal and indicates that your windows are not performing as they ought to.

If you find condensation between your window panes, it's crucial to report it to the company who installed the double glazing. In the majority of cases, they will replace the sealed unit free of charge. Do not attempt to modify the seals or units by yourself, as this could invalidate your guarantee and may lead to further damage.

Reduced Noise Penetration

Many homeowners are affected by noise that is originating from the outside. The noise, whether from traffic or children in the neighbourhood, can disrupt relaxation and impact the your overall quality of life. Thankfully, there are ways to reduce this problem and create a peaceful living space. Double glazing that is designed to block noise pollution is a good alternative. Anglian's Safe and Sound windows, for example are up to five times more effective at blocking sound than standard double glazing and can reduce it by as much as 36dB. This is achieved using two panes with different thicknesses. The sound waves are broken down and then slowed by the more thick glass. This effect is further enhanced by the use of laminate on both sides. Other things you can do include replacing trickle ventilators with Acoustic vents, filling in cracks and gaps on the frames or by using acoustic sealing agents.

The quality of windows and their installation will also have a significant impact on how effectively they reduce unwanted sound. Double glazing that has not been installed correctly or is damaged is not performing as well as it ought to. Examining the process of installation and making sure that there aren't any gaps or weak spots is a great starting point. The glass used is an additional method to determine how a window performs. Glass that is thick or laminated will perform better.

doorpanels-300x200.jpgDouble glazed windows provide a solid defence against unwanted noise, although it is important to note that they do not block all types of noise. This is due to the fact that the effectiveness of double glazing is dependent on the frequency of sound, and it is best at blocking lower-frequency sounds like traffic noise or bass from stereos. The size of the air space between panes of glass, and the type of insulation gases can also impact the level of reduction.

Increased Property Value

Double glazing is a favored form of home improvement that boosts the value of your home and makes your home more energy efficient. It also helps to reduce outside noise and makes your home more comfortable to live in. However, it is essential to use high-quality double glazed since poor quality windows can harm your home and reduce its value.

Double-glazed windows are more energy efficient than single-paned windows. They stop heat loss and save you money. In addition to this they can cut down on noise from neighbours and the street. This is especially beneficial if you live in a busy city or a residential area.

Despite the fact that double glazing could add thousands of pounds to the value of your home It is crucial to take into consideration all costs involved with this home improvement project before you decide whether to go ahead and install it. The price of windows you purchase will depend on the style and type you choose as well as the frame material, and any other personalisation options that you would like to add.

The most cost-effective frames for double-glazed windows are uPVC or aluminum, which provide excellent thermal efficiency and require little maintenance. You can also opt to install windows made of timber however, they are more expensive and require regular maintenance to ensure they are in good condition.

Depending on your home and the type of glazing you choose, it is possible to save a significant amount on your energy bills by installing A-rated double glazing. According to the Energy Saving Trust you can save around PS165 on heating bills every year by installing double-glazed windows in a semi-detached home that is completely single-glazed.

Installing double glazing that has an A-rating can also boost the resale value of your home. This will increase the energy efficiency of your home and reduce its carbon footprint. This will make your home more attractive to potential buyers, who might be more likely to pay a higher price for your home.

It's also worth remembering that there are a variety of government grants available to cover the cost of double glazing. These grants are aimed at low-income households and include the Energy Company Obligation scheme (ECO) as well as the Home Upgrade Grant and the Green Deal.
